💡 Expert Advice & Considerations
Don't bother using ChatGPT to try to diagnose complex conditions from scratch - it's still no substitute for human expertise - but do use it to help with the tedious task of filtering through reams of medical literature to stay up-to-date on the latest research and guidelines.
Advanced Prompt Library
4 Expert PromptsDifferential Diagnosis Generation
Given a 7-year-old patient presenting with symptoms of fever, rash, and swollen lymph nodes, and a medical history that includes a recent family trip to a region with a high incidence of tick-borne illnesses, generate a list of potential differential diagnoses, including the likelihood of each diagnosis based on the patient's symptoms and medical history, and provide a detailed explanation of the reasoning behind each potential diagnosis, including any relevant laboratory tests or diagnostic procedures that should be ordered to confirm or rule out each diagnosis.
Treatment Plan Optimization
For a pediatric patient with a confirmed diagnosis of attention deficit hyperactivity disorder (ADHD), and a history of adverse reactions to stimulant medications, generate a personalized treatment plan that takes into account the patient's specific symptoms, medical history, and lifestyle, and includes a detailed schedule for medication administration, behavioral therapy, and follow-up appointments, as well as a plan for monitoring and adjusting the treatment plan as needed based on the patient's response to treatment.
Vaccine Schedule Optimization
Given a pediatric patient who is behind schedule on their vaccinations due to a recent move to a new country with different vaccination guidelines, generate a revised vaccination schedule that takes into account the patient's current vaccination status, age, and medical history, as well as the recommended vaccination schedule for their new country of residence, and provide a detailed explanation of the reasoning behind the revised schedule, including any catch-up vaccinations that are needed and the recommended timing for each vaccination.
Quality Metric Analysis
Analyze the quality metrics for our pediatric practice over the past quarter, including patient satisfaction ratings, wait times, and adherence to clinical guidelines, and generate a detailed report that identifies areas for improvement, provides recommendations for addressing these areas, and includes a plan for implementing changes and monitoring their effectiveness, based on a dataset that includes 500 patient encounters and includes variables such as patient age, diagnosis, treatment outcome, and satisfaction rating.
